Key Ingredients and Their Benefits
Let's get down to the nitty-gritty, the ingredients that make iiray black sunscreen work its magic. Understanding what's inside helps us appreciate why it's so effective. One of the star players you might find is Zinc Oxide or Titanium Dioxide. These are mineral filters, which are fantastic because they sit on top of your skin and physically block UV rays. They're generally well-tolerated, even by sensitive skin types, and offer immediate broad-spectrum protection. Unlike chemical filters that absorb UV radiation and convert it into heat, mineral filters act like a shield. This physical barrier is super reliable and less likely to cause irritation for many people.
Now, about that 'black' aspect β sometimes it comes from Activated Charcoal. This ingredient is a powerhouse for absorbing impurities and excess sebum. If you struggle with oily skin or are prone to breakouts, the charcoal can help mattify your complexion and potentially reduce the likelihood of clogged pores. It also contributes to the sunscreen's unique texture and, in some cases, helps to neutralize odor-causing bacteria. Plus, charcoal has antioxidant properties, which can help fight off free radicals that contribute to skin aging. Pretty cool, huh?
Beyond the core UV protection and mattifying agents, iiray black sunscreen formulations often include a cocktail of skin-beneficial ingredients. You might find Hyaluronic Acid, a hydration hero that plumps up the skin and keeps it moisturized without feeling sticky. Niacinamide (Vitamin B3) is another common addition, known for its ability to soothe inflammation, improve skin texture, strengthen the skin barrier, and even help fade dark spots over time. For those concerned about redness or irritation, Centella Asiatica (Cica) is a lifesaver. It's incredibly calming and promotes healing, making it perfect for sensitive or compromised skin. Some formulations might also include antioxidants like Vitamin E or Green Tea Extract to provide an extra layer of defense against environmental stressors and free radical damage. How to Incorporate iiray Black Sunscreen into Your Routine
Alright guys, now that we're all hyped up about iiray black sunscreen, let's talk about how to make it a seamless part of your daily skincare routine. Consistency is key when it comes to sun protection, and trust me, with a sunscreen this good, you'll actually want to apply it every day. The golden rule? Apply it as the very last step in your morning skincare routine, after your moisturizer and any serums. This ensures that it forms a protective barrier over everything else. If you wear makeup, apply your iiray black sunscreen about 15-20 minutes before you start applying your foundation or concealer. This gives the sunscreen enough time to set properly and create a smooth canvas. Skipping this waiting time can sometimes lead to your makeup pilling or not sitting as smoothly as you'd like, so be patient!
